    Notes: Summary Renal excretion of allantoin was measured by tracer techniques. After injection of 2-C14 urate and H3 inulin, clearances of allantoin and inulin were measured and both proximal and distal tubules were micropunctured. In confirmation of earlier results 2-C14 urate injected into an intact animal is very rapidly converted to C14 allantoin: after 15 min more than 90% of urinary tracer is present as allantoin. It was further observed that 1) allantoin clearance is essentially identical with inulin clearance over a wide range of urine flows; 2) no net transport of allantoin occurs in either proximal or distal tubules. Clearly allantoin is handled by the rat kidney like inulin. The total excretion of filtered allantoin unlike that of filtered urate provides an easy and effective mechanism for animals possessing the enzyme uricase to dispose of their purine loads.

    Description / Table of Contents: Zusammenfassung Bei 19 Patienten mit primärer Hyperurikämie, 6 mit sekundärer Hyperurikämie, 17 mit primärer Gicht und 30 Kontrollpersonen wird die Aufnahme von 2-C14 Harnsäure in die Erythrocyten gemessen. Es zeigt sich, daß die Erythrocyten von Gichtpatienten signifikant weniger Harnsäure aufnehmen als die von Kontroilpersonen. Dagegen unterscheiden sich die primären und sekundären Hyperurikämiepatienten nicht signifikant von den Kontrollen. Der Unterschied in der Aufnahme von Harnsäure bei Erythrocyten von Gichtpatienten und Kontrollen betrifft hauptsächlich den Anfangsteil der Aufnahmekinetik. Es wird die mögliche pathophysiologische Bedeutung der verminderten Harnsäureaufnahme für das Entstehen der Harnsäurepräcipitationen bei Gicht diskutiert und auf die Möglichkeit hingewiesen, den Harnsäure-Tracer-Aufnahmetest als diagnostisches Hilfsmittel für die Früherkennung der Gicht anzuwenden.
    Notes: Summary The uptake of 2-C14 urate by erythrocytes was measured in 19 patients with primary hyperuricemia, 6 patients with secondary hyperuricemia, 17 patients with primary gout and 30 controls. The uptake of urate in patients with primary gout was significantly lower than in the controls. In contrast no such difference could be observed in patients with primary and secondary hyperuricemia. The uptake of labeled urate by erythrocytes from gouty patients is especially diminished in the early phase of the uptake kinetics. The possible relevance of this finding for the pathogenesis of urate precipitation in gout is discussed. Further, we consider the application of the tracer urate uptake by erythrocytes as an aid in the early diagnosis of gout.
